Beginner FriendlyFoundry
100 EXP
View results
Submission Details
Severity: medium
Valid

No Implementation to mint NFT

Summary

There is no implementation for mint NFT after users create their abstraction wallet.

Vulnerability Details

In the documentation, it is mentioned: "Users who create an account abstraction wallet with MondrianWallet will get a cool account abstraction wallet, with a random Mondrian art painting!"
This is suggesting that "Mondrian art painting" are NFTs and we can see NFT URIs in the codebase.
But in the MondrianWallet contract, there is no implementation for minting NFT after creating account abstraction.

Impact

Users won't get NFT after creating account abstractions, as promised.

Tools Used

Manual review, docs.

Recommendations

Implement logic to mint NFT after creating account abstraction.

Updates

Lead Judging Commences

inallhonesty Lead Judge about 1 year ago
Submission Judgement Published
Validated
Assigned finding tags:

The Wallet doesn't end up owning any nft

Support

FAQs

Can't find an answer? Chat with us on Discord, Twitter or Linkedin.